Speaker: Rev Nate Huff
Scripture: Acts 11.1-18
The One Thing: What If...?
What does Peter’s vision and the events that follow teach us about the authority of Jesus over religious traditions and boundaries?
What if Peter had said “no” to God’s command to eat and go to the Gentiles?
Why do you think the Jewish believers initially criticized Peter for going to the Gentiles?
How can we practice humility and openness like Peter when others question our choices in following God?
In what ways is God calling us to “not call unclean what He has made clean” in our own community?
Peter responded to God’s call with obedience, even when it was uncomfortable.
